Output 7ee42c14b659ae54f1ea3f80d9edbe10944fa3fc0e640fa16b4b9c5a7428db60:0

value
14668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 804eae08f007adaa5f856e6b370228c834e6a41e OP_EQUAL
address
3DPSfsJNWyCnBoJxNEHZth63DHfrXe1Y75
transaction
7ee42c14b659ae54f1ea3f80d9edbe10944fa3fc0e640fa16b4b9c5a7428db60
spent
true